The indicator is a front-panel attached,
electro-mechanical display unit. The unit displays
vertical speed with a stationary vertical speed scale.
A moving electromechanical scale displays vertical
maneuvering advisories (RAs) with curved lamp
segments around the edge of the vertical speed
scale (does not give a display of adjacent intruder
traffic). The vertical speed display operates from
pneumatic or air data electrical input. The display
receives RA and TCAS mode data on a high-speed
ARINC 429 bus from the TPA-100A TCAS
processor.
Built-in-test continuously monitors for missing
primary power, internal IVA-81B failures, altitude
rate input failures, and supplies a discrete display
valid status signal to the TCAS processor.
The IVA-81B receives 115 V, 400 Hz primary power
and 5 V ac or dc panel lighting power from the
aircraft power sources. The IVA-81B requires a ±12
V reference input if a ARINC 575 altitude rate input
is used or a 26 V ac reference input if a ARINC 565
analog altitude rate input is used.
